How Much Did Iterable Raise? Headquarters, Funding & Key Investors

Iterable, founded in 2013 and headquartered in San Francisco, United States, has raised $343 million in funding and reached a $2 billion valuation. Its Series E round of $200 million, led by Silver Lake and Adams Street Partners, propelled its growth in the marketing automation space. Iterable’s cloud-based platform enables personalized, omnichannel customer engagement through email, SMS, and in-app messaging. With investors such as Glynn Capital and CRV, the company continues to expand its AI-driven marketing solutions globally.

    Iterable joined the Unicorn Club on June 15, 2021, after raising a $200 million Series E funding round led by Silver Lake, Adams Street Partners, and Glynn Capital, valuing the company at $2 billion. Headquartered in San Francisco, United States, Iterable offers a cloud-based omnichannel marketing platform that enables brands to deliver personalised, data-driven customer experiences across email, SMS, mobile, and social channels.

    The platform helps marketers segment audiences, automate customer journeys, and integrate analytics tools to optimise engagement. With workflow automation, deep integrations, and a scalable architecture, Iterable enables global enterprises to build meaningful and consistent customer relationships.

    What Is Iterable and What Does It Do?

    Founded in 2013, Iterable provides an enterprise-grade marketing automation platform built for personalised customer engagement. It enables marketers to design multi-channel campaigns that deliver the right message to the right user at the right time.

    Iterable integrates seamlessly with data and analytics platforms such as Mixpanel and Segment.io, allowing teams to manage customer data and trigger real-time interactions. Through a unified dashboard, marketers can send targeted emails, in-app notifications, and SMS messages—all while tracking engagement metrics and optimising campaigns.

    How Much Funding Has Iterable Raised?

    1. Series E Round

    • Amount Raised: $200 million
    • Date: June 15, 2021
    • Valuation: ~$2 billion
    • Lead Investors: Silver Lake, Adams Street Partners, Glynn Capital
    • Purpose: Accelerate product innovation, scale global operations, and enhance omnichannel marketing capabilities

    2. Earlier Rounds (Seed to Series D)

    • Cumulative Funding: ~$143 million
    • Key Investors: Glynn Capital, CRV, Index Ventures, Blue Cloud Ventures
    • Purpose: Platform development, enterprise customer acquisition, and integration expansion

    Total Funding Raised: ~$343 million

    Latest Funding Date: June 15, 2021

    Latest Known Valuation: ~$2 billion

    Employee Count: 581 (as of December 31, 2023)

    Where Is Iterable’s Headquarters?

    Iterable is headquartered in San Francisco, California, United States. The company operates globally, with offices supporting product development, sales, and customer success in North America and Europe.
